What does Machine Learning have to do with SEO

Whether you like it or not, or even want to think about it, robots are already controlling your website. I can’t get into all of the different ways that a bot is probably impacting your revenue right now, but I do want to delve into Search Engine Optimization (SEO) for a minute.

SEO is one ways that for years ‘experts’ have supposedly been able to game search engines like Google and Bing in an effort to make their website rank higher than another.

The truth is – you can impact your SEO. By sending signals such as page speed, meta content, external validation and keyword focus you can actually train an SEO bot to view your site a certain way.

The algorithms that calculate the search results run very quickly to provide us with fast search results, but they run very slowly in terms of indexing the web.
